Largest Available Barrackville and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Barrackville, WV is found at The Ridge and is 1,305 square feet priced from $580. FAIRMONT HILLS APARTMENTS has the second largest 3 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,230 square feet and currently listed start at $865. Here is today’s list of the largest available 3 Bedroom units in Barrackville:

Apartment ListingModel NameSquare FootagePriced From
The Ridge3 Bed/3 Bath Furnished1,305 Sq Ft$580
FAIRMONT HILLS APARTMENTS3 Bedroom 2 Bathroom1,230 Sq Ft$865
387 High StThree Bedroom1,100 Sq Ft$1,300
15 Beechurst Ave3 bedrooms1,000 Sq Ft$1,800
Marjorie Gardens3 Bedroom 1 Bathroom981 Sq Ft$945

Cheapest Available Barrackville and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ments

As of March 03, 2025 the lowest priced 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Barrackville, WV is the 3 Bedroom 2 Bathroom Model starting from $865 at FAIRMONT HILLS APARTMENTS . The second most affordable Barrackville 3 Bedroom is the 3 Bedroom 1 Bathroom Model at Marjorie Gardens starting at $945 . The average price for all 3 Bedroom apartments in Barrackville is currently $1,309.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 3 Bedroom options in Barrackville:

Apartment ListingModel NamePriced From
FAIRMONT HILLS APARTMENTS3 Bedroom 2 Bathroom$865
Marjorie Gardens3 Bedroom 1 Bathroom$945
387 High StThree Bedroom$1,300
15 Beechurst Ave3 bedrooms$1,800
